Toro Recycler 22-inch 20049 Mower Specification

The Toro Recycler 22-inch 20049 Mower is a robust and efficient lawn mower designed to deliver high-quality performance with user convenience in mind. It features a 22-inch cutting deck that enhances mowing efficiency by covering a larger area, reducing the time and effort required for lawn maintenance. The mower is equipped with a powerful Briggs & Stratton engine, known for its reliability and durability, ensuring optimal performance across various grass conditions.

This model incorporates Toro's patented Recycler Cutting Technology, which finely chops grass clippings and returns them to the lawn as a natural fertilizer, promoting healthier lawn growth. The cutting height is easily adjustable, offering multiple positions to accommodate different grass types and user preferences. The ergonomic handle design provides comfort during prolonged use, while the lightweight construction enhances maneuverability, making it suitable for both flat and uneven terrains.

The Toro Recycler 22-inch 20049 is also equipped with a convenient washout port, facilitating easy cleaning of the deck to maintain optimal performance and extend the mower’s lifespan. Toro Recycler 22-inch 20049 Mower F.A.Q.

How do I start the Toro Recycler 22-inch 20049 mower?

To start the Toro Recycler 22-inch 20049 mower, first ensure the fuel valve is open. Then, move the throttle lever to the 'Fast' position, and pull the starter handle firmly.

What type of oil should I use for the Toro Recycler 22-inch 20049 mower?

Use SAE 30 oil for temperatures above 32°F (0°C) and 10W-30 for varying temperature ranges. Always check the owner's manual for specific oil recommendations.

How do I troubleshoot if the mower won't start?

First, check the fuel level and ensure the fuel is fresh. Next, inspect the spark plug for damage or wear. Also, make sure the air filter is clean and the fuel valve is open.

How often should I sharpen the mower blades?

Sharpen the mower blades at least once a mowing season or after 25 hours of use. Dull blades can tear the grass rather than cut it cleanly.

What is the best way to clean the mower deck?

After each use, use a garden hose to wash out accumulated grass clippings under the mower deck. Ensure the mower is off and the spark plug is disconnected before cleaning.

How do I adjust the cutting height on the Toro Recycler 22-inch 20049 mower?

To adjust the cutting height, use the height adjustment levers located on each wheel. Move the levers to the desired height position.

Can I use the mower on wet grass?

It is not recommended to mow wet grass as it can clog the mower deck and potentially damage the lawn. Wait until the grass is dry for optimal mowing results.

What maintenance should be performed at the end of the mowing season?

At the end of the mowing season, clean the mower thoroughly, change the oil, replace the air filter, and inspect the spark plug. Store the mower in a dry location.

How do I replace the spark plug on the Toro Recycler 22-inch 20049 mower?

To replace the spark plug, disconnect the spark plug wire, use a spark plug wrench to remove the old plug, and install a new one by hand to avoid cross-threading, then tighten with the wrench.

What should I do if the mower is vibrating excessively?

Check for debris lodged in the mower deck and inspect the blade for damage or imbalance. Tighten any loose bolts and ensure the blade is correctly installed.
